WebThe best order of Favored Enemies for rangers would be something like this: Humans, for all the bandits in Chapter 1, also a lot of barbarians later on. Magical Beasts for owlbears and others that start attacking en masse …
WebFavored Terrain (Hinterland) (Ex) At 2nd level, when a hinterlander is within a 10-mile radius of a settlement with a population of 2,000 or fewer individuals, he gains a +2 bonus on initiative checks and Knowledge (geography), Perception, Stealth, and Survival checks.
